Study Guide

condone
The definition for condone is "To treat as acceptable." Used in a sentence: Crystal condoned her friend's late arrival because she found it hard to be on time herself.
defiant
The definition for defiant is "Showing bold resistance." Used in a sentence: The defiant toddler refused to leave the park.
drab
The definition for drab is "Dull, monotonous." Used in a sentence: The drab winter scene made Keisha long for the vibrant colors of spring.
procrastinate
The definition for procrastinate is "To put off intentionally." Used in a sentence: Yvonne's father urged, "Don't procrastinate. Clean your room right away."
supple
The definition for supple is "Flexible." Used in a sentence: The supple leather coat draped like soft cloth around her shoulders.
